Editor-in-chief Nick Vogelson and digital director Hannah Ongley approached us in search of a small, NYC based studio to serve as an ongoing partner for their design and development needs. They were specifically looking for a shop well-versed in typographic design and art direction, responsive web design, and WordPress.

Document Journal website screenshot

To kick off the relationship, our first order of business was to “speed things up.” When we began our work, visitors were experiencing 10+ second page load times on mobile, and 8+ seconds on desktop. We assisted the Document Journal team in a migration to our recommended hosting partner WP Engine, and completed a comprehensive site audit recommending fixes. The site now loads in under 2 seconds. As part of our ongoing relationship, we continue to collaborate with in-house art directors and content editors to help the team design and implement ad units and sponsorships, create solutions to improve site recirculation, and build new compelling features.
